Notices in a broad legal sense, are used to communicate rights and responsibilities to an interested party. Legal notices take a wide variety of forms. This form is a notice being given in accordance with a contractual provision.

There might be different types of Middlesex Massachusetts Notice Given Pursuant to a Contract, specifically tailored to various contractual situations or specific industries. Some common types may include: 1. Notice of Contract Extension: This type of notice is served when an existing contract is extended beyond its original duration. It provides details about the extended period, any revised terms, and the new end date for the agreement. 2. Notice of Contract Modification: In situations where the original terms of a contract need to be altered, this notice is used to communicate the modifications effectively. It outlines the specific changes made, including revised provisions, clauses, or terms, ensuring that all parties are aware of the updated contract conditions. 3. Notice of Contract Termination: When a contract is terminated before its stipulated end date, this notice is served to all involved parties. It notifies them of the decision to end the contract, the termination date, and any relevant steps or requirements that need to be followed during the winding-up process. 4. Notice of Performance Issues: If one party believes that the other party is failing to fulfill their contractual obligations, this type of notice is used to raise concerns about performance issues. It typically outlines the areas of concern, requests immediate action for remedying the situation, and may specify any consequences or penalties if the issues are not resolved.
